Effects of Aerobic Exercise on Basic Metabolic Panel Perceived Exertion and Exercise Adherence in Elderly
NCT05865145 · Status: UNKNOWN ·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 60
Last updated 2023-05-18
Summary
Participants were randomly assigned to two groups prior to their second visit:
the High intensity interval training group A (HIIT) and Low intensity interval training group B (LIIT).
The randomization processes were conducted in Excel utilizing a random-number generator. Prior to the second visit, each participants' target exercise heart rate ranges were determined.
Group A will receive a program of high intensity interval training program Group B will receive a program of Low intensity interval training program
